An X1.2 class solar flare flashes on the left edge of the Sun on January 5, 2023. This image was captured by NASA’s Solar Dynamics Observatory and shows a blend of light from the 171 and 304 angstrom wavelengths. Cropped version. Solar flares are powerful bursts of energy. Flares and solar eruptions can impact radio communications, electric power grids, and navigation signals, and pose risks to spacecraft and astronauts. This flare is classified as an X1.2 flare. An X-class solar flare is the most powerful type of solar flare, and it is classified based on the peak flux of X-rays emitted by the flare. X-class flares are further divided into subclasses, with X1 being the weakest and X9 being the strongest.

An X1.2 solar flare is a solar flare that falls into the X1 class, but is slightly stronger than an average X1 flare. Specifically, an X1.2 solar flare has a peak flux of 1.2 x 10. This is still a very powerful event, and it can cause significant disruptions to radio communications andsignals on Earth. It can also produce a significant amount of solar energetic particles , which can pose a hazard to spacecraft and astronauts in space.
